For savvy shoppers, there's a raft of new reasons to look at labels: REI's ecoSensitive tag (right) ID's clothes made of materials like organic cotton, hemp, bamboo, or recycled synthetics. Stickers on all new U.S. vehicles now estimate the annual cost of fueling up. (In New York and California, they'll soon include information on greenhouse-gas emissions too.) U.K. manufacturers are adding carbon-footprint data to food ingredient lists, and a new California law will require the source of bottled water to be disclosed on the label.
